Anthropic's positioning in the AI market

Founded in 2020 by former OpenAI employees, Anthropic is at the forefront of AI research and development. Its focus on safety and ethical AI has garnered significant attention, especially as concerns about AI's implications on society grow. By targeting a sizeable IPO, Anthropic not only aims to raise funds for further innovation but also to affirm its standing in an increasingly competitive landscape.

Anthropic's flagship product, Claude, is designed to challenge existing AI systems, promising enhanced understanding and responsiveness. The success of Claude has positioned the company as a serious player, attracting both significant venture capital and public interest, which could translate into a successful market debut.
